> Hi,
>
> Yes you have 18 months from the time you took the written to
> attempt the lab. There is also a 3 yr limit after which
> time you would have to retake the written. You can retake
> the lab multiple times until you run out of funds or your
> written expires :)
>
> As to whether to take the exam or retake the written -
> really depends on how prepared yu think you are. Since you
> are funding it yourself, $ is a big issue. Taking the exam
> is a good preparation even if you don't pass. Retaking the
> written is sort of a step backward. I would probably study
> really hard between now and then and take the lab.

> > I have a Lab Scheduled for 13th Dec in Brussells.
> >
> > I dont feel that ready for my lab exam, the material isnt
> > too bad but frankly it takes me way too long to get labs
> > done, I have no chance for completing the exam in time.
> >
> > Now I passed my written in Jun 2003, so I must try a lab
> > within 18 months (I think!)
> >
> > I am correct in thinking that if I attempt this and get
> > 20% or more I can go again (say in march 2005) even though
> > it will be 20-22 months after the written
> >
> > this is one option, or else I could resit the written and
> > buy myself another 18 months of grace...
> >
> > Bare in mind I am funding all my exams from my hard earned
> > cash.
> >
> > Any opinions ?? Advice ??
